What does “those who are persecuted because of righteousness” mean?
Because people are sinful, there will be conflict between Christians and the world. The words is self-serving, while a righteous Christian seeks to serve God.
What does “the peacemakers” mean?
Abandoning the need for justice in our own eyes, and instead surrendering and participating in God’s grace as we seek peace with out enemies.
What does “pure of heart” mean?
The focus of living a holy life devoted to Jesus. Acknowledging that this goal can never be reached without God’s grace and mercy.
What does “the merciful” mean?
Those who show kindness, compassion, and forgiveness of others.
What does “blessed are those who hunger for righteousness mean?
Acting according to God’s divine moral law as if our life depends on it like water and food.
The meek
Displaying a humble attitude that expresses itself in patience when others sin against us. It implies self-restraint.
What does “Blessed are those who mourn” mean?
Grief (sadness) felt over the sin committed against our gracious and merciful God. Our own sin as well as the sin of others.
What does “poor in spirit” mean
We must humble our hearts, understanding our own sinful nature, God’s holy nature, and thus our NEED for a savior.
